Technology and Gaming Innovations
Beyond passive entertainment, 2017 was a landmark year for consumer technology and interactive experiences. Virtual reality moved from a niche curiosity toward mainstream acceptance, with more accessible headsets hitting the market. Simultaneously, the gaming industry witnessed the release of titles that would define genres and push hardware capabilities to their limits. These innovations directly influenced best seller lists, as consumers invested in the next generation of play and exploration.
Smart home devices began to find their footing in the average household, with voice assistants becoming central hubs for information and smart home control. This shift indicated a move toward integrated ecosystems, where convenience and connectivity were paramount. The race to capture this emerging market meant that the best sellers of the year were often those who successfully blended utility with cutting-edge design, appealing to both early adopters and curious mainstream consumers.
Home Goods and Lifestyle Trends In the domestic sphere, 2017 saw a distinct shift toward personalization and comfort. Consumers gravitated toward products that reflected individual style while also prioritizing functionality and sustainability. The best sellers in home goods often featured minimalist aesthetics, natural materials, and multi-purpose furniture that catered to smaller living spaces. This trend was amplified by social media, where aesthetically pleasing interiors drove direct consumer demand for specific items. The marketplace responded with an influx of curated collections and direct-to-consumer brands, bypassing traditional retail channels to offer better value and transparency. This democratization of design meant that unique, high-quality items were accessible to a wider audience, solidifying their status as best sellers.
